1. Frozen Banana Bites

To make frozen banana bites, you will need ripe bananas, melted dark chocolate, and toppings of your choice. Cut the bananas into bite-sized pieces and dip them in the melted chocolate. Add toppings like shredded coconut, chopped nuts, or sprinkles. Place the banana bites on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per and freeze for at least two hours.

Tips:

– Use a fork to dip the banana pieces in the melted chocolate to avoid getting your hands messy. – Try using different types of chocolate, such as milk or white chocolate, for a variety of flavors.

2. Banana Nice Cream

Banana nice cream is a healthier alternative to traditional ice cream. To make banana nice cream, you will need frozen ripe bananas, almond milk, and vanilla extract. Blend the frozen bananas, almond milk, and vanilla extract in a blender until smooth. Serve immediately as a soft-serve or freeze for a firmer texture.

Tips:

– Add other frozen fruits like strawberries or mangoes for a fruity twist. – Top with chopped nuts or chocolate chips for some added crunch.

3. Frozen Banana Popsicles

Frozen banana popsicles are a fun and easy way to enjoy frozen bananas. To make frozen banana popsicles, you will need ripe bananas, Greek yogurt, honey, and toppings of your choice. Blend the bananas, Greek yogurt, and honey in a blender until smooth. Pour the mixture into popsicle molds and add toppings like sliced strawberries or chocolate chips. Freeze for at least two hours.

Tips:

– Use a popsicle stick or a wooden skewer to make a handle for your popsicles. – Try using different types of yogurt, such as coconut or vanilla, for a variety of flavors.

4. Frozen Banana Smoothie

A frozen banana smoothie is a quick and easy snack that is perfect for on-the-go. To make a frozen banana smoothie, you will need frozen ripe bananas, almond milk, Greek yogurt, and honey. Blend all the ingredients in a blender until smooth. Serve immediately.

Tips:

– Add other fruits like blueberries or raspberries for a burst of flavor. – Use a flavored Greek yogurt like strawberry or peach for added sweetness.
